//! Daemon task orchestration helpers.
use crate::LocalNode;
use geth_iroh::GethIrohEndpoint;
use std::time::Duration;
pub(crate) fn spawn_iroh_control_accept_loop(node: LocalNode, endpoint: GethIrohEndpoint) {
let raw_endpoint = endpoint.endpoint();
tokio::spawn(async move {
tracing::debug!("iroh accept loop started");
while let Some(incoming) = raw_endpoint.accept().await {
tracing::debug!("iroh incoming connection accepted by endpoint loop");
let node = node.clone();
tokio::spawn(async move {
if let Err(error) = super::handle_iroh_control_connection(node, incoming).await {
tracing::warn!(%error, "iroh control request failed");
}
});
}
tracing::debug!("iroh accept loop ended");
});
}
pub(crate) fn spawn_background_live_sync(node: LocalNode, interval_duration: Duration) {
tokio::spawn(async move {
if let Err(error) = super::run_live_sync_once(&node).await {
tracing::debug!(%error, "initial live sync tick failed");
}
let mut interval = tokio::time::interval(interval_duration);
loop {
interval.tick().await;
if let Err(error) = super::run_live_sync_once(&node).await {
tracing::debug!(%error, "live sync tick failed");
}
}
});
}
